Getting from Nanaimo Airport (YCD) to central Nanaimo

  • Nanaimo Airport is around 11 kilometres from central Nanaimo. It takes around 20 minutes or so to drive to the city.

  • It'll take around 35 minutes to get there using public transport.

The best time to fly from Vancouver to Nanaimo Airport (YCD)

  • Think about your travel style when picking your flight dates. December is the quietest month to visit Nanaimo. July is when most people book flights from Vancouver to Nanaimo Airport (YCD), which may be ideal if you're chasing more action.

  • Before locking in your Vancouver to YCD plane ticket, consider the weather you're most comfortable in. August is the warmest month in Nanaimo, with temperatures ranging from 13ºC to 24ºC.

  • December has temperatures of between -1ºC and 7ºC. Look for cheap tickets from Vancouver to Nanaimo Airport around that time if you like cooler conditions.
